Requirements:
- Good telephone skills
- Ability to work independently or with a group
- Ability to interact with patients and their families
- The Customer Service Representative provides courteous and efficient service to internal and external customers.
- Responds to orders from patients and Johns Hopkins Home Care Group personnel, specifically works closely with their
- Team Pharmacist to care for patients.
- Ensures that all information is documented and communicated accurately and promptly.
- Provides information on equipment, supplies, service and reimbursement.
- Establishes communication lines with JHHCG departments in order to effectively manage inquiries.
- Works with warehouse personnel to arrange and organize patient deliveries.
- Inputs daily deliveries into Outlook Calendar and onto a spreadsheet for Production Pharmacy planning.
Qualifications:
High School Diploma or GED, College preferred.
2 years Healthcare experience preferred
